    you might find it's the nappies rather than his wee, unless he's a bit dehydrated and the wee is quite dark and smelly? Def give a strip wash a go. I find when there's soap buildup on the nappies it only takes one wee for it to smell really wee-y and stale.

    Rocking Green washing powder is great for smelly nappies (you need to buy it online - it's a special cloth nappy one). We found once DS started sleeping 12 hours we just had to use a disposable at night (got nice natural ones without all the chemicals and that are biodegradable). He smelt awful in the morning in cloth!
